On Sunday February 23rd, JC Ritchie became the 31st winner of the Sunshine Tour Order of Merit. At the tender age of 25 he became the fourth youngest player to ever be awarded the Order of Merit title.
He joins the likes of Gary Player, Nick Price, Ernie Els, Trevor Immelman and Charl Schwartzel who have all gone on to win Majors titles.

Finland’s greatest golfer of all times and successful Sportyard (formally Sportyard International AB | www.sportyard.com) client since the beginning of the Millennium, Mikko Ilonen, has assumed the operational role as Client Ambassador.
Mikko retired from his active playing career in March of last year. He has five victories on the PGA European Tour and several as an amateur. The height of his amateur career was his victory in the Amateur Championship in the year 2000.

Jens Fahrbring, who this year will be focusing on the Challenge Tour and mixing in a few European Tour events, started the Challenge Tour season by finishing second after a tough playoff against Lorenzo Gagli in Barclays Kenya Open.
Jens started the week in the middle of the field and made it into the weekend just two shots clear of the cut-line after rounds of 72 and 70, six shots behind Gagli.

The 11 time PGA European Tour winner, Robert Karlsson, has returned and resumed his partnership with the Swedish management agency, Sportyard.
Sportyard represented Robert until 2013 when Robert chose to explore other collaborations in the US due to his relocation there and him focusing on the PGA Tour.
Mikko made history today, September 15 2017, by making an ace on the 122 meters 14th hole of The Dutch in Spijk, The Netherlands.
Mikko's ace was the 1,000th hole in one on the European Tour since its inauguration in 1972 and, more importantly, Mikko's second on the European Tour.
